The American Spirit is a type of firecracker made by TNT. It was sold at stores on Independence Day 2013. It was sold in a package with the Sizzler firecracker. It emits showers of sparks of red, white, and blue stars and flowers with crackles and whistles. The name it self is based on it's colors.

American spirit

The American Spirit firecracker can.